BitBar is a cloud-based device and browser testing platform that provides access to real mobile devices and desktop browsers for functional, compatibility, and automated testing. It enables teams to run manual and automated tests against a wide matrix of OS versions, device models, and browser combinations to validate app and web behavior across real-world environments.

BitBar supports common test frameworks and automation tools, allowing integration with existing CI/CD pipelines and test suites to run parallel sessions and scale execution. The platform offers remote access to physical devices for exploratory and manual testing, as well as programmatic control for automated tests, enabling consistent cross-device verification without maintaining an in-house device lab.

Key features and capabilities

  • Real-device cloud: Access to a catalog of physical Android and iOS devices and multiple desktop browser versions for accurate compatibility and performance testing.
  • Automation integration: Support for industry-standard frameworks and protocols (for example, Appium and Selenium-compatible sessions) so automated test scripts can run in BitBar environments.
  • Parallel execution and scaling: Run multiple tests concurrently to shorten feedback loops and accelerate test cycles.
  • Remote interactive sessions: Connect to devices for hands-on debugging, exploratory testing, and visual validation on real hardware.
  • CI/CD and toolchain integration: Integrates with continuous integration systems and common development tools so tests can be triggered as part of build and release workflows.
  • Test management and reporting: Collect execution logs, screenshots, and device-specific artifacts to help diagnose failures and reproduce issues across device/OS combinations.

Technical considerations BitBar is designed to work with standard automation clients and typical CI systems; teams should verify framework and driver compatibility (for example, supported Appium versions and platform-specific drivers) when integrating an existing test stack. Device availability and OS/version coverage may vary over time, so aligning required test targets with the platform’s device catalog is recommended.
